    Abstract: A plant for producing a concrete body having a planar upper side, wherein a high surface quality is obtained. A concrete body is extruded from unset concrete and is provided with a groove profile at the upper side thereof by means of a profiling unit. By means of the profiling unit and depending on the comb-shaped profile thereof, the sand particles are separated according to size, wherein large sand particles are displaced from the surface area of the concrete body toward the inside, this being toward the interior of the concrete body. Only fine sand particles can pass the profile, whereby raised areas of the groove profile are formed, which are made of extremely fine-grained unset concrete. Subsequently, the upper side of the concrete body is leveled by means of a leveling unit, wherein the raised areas of the groove profile are crushed and the fine-grained unset concrete of the raised areas of the groove profile is distributed to form a cover layer.
